Job Description
The Technical Services team is seeking UI Integration Developers to help design our product solution. We are seeking self-motivated and skilled developers interested in modern front-end technology stack.
Essential Job Responsibilities
· Develop a front-end web portal in Angular, React.js
· Collaborate with integration developers to implement REST API’s
· Create front-end UI/UX specifications and design in tandem with Business Analyst needs.
· 75% Front End Development and 25% Middleware Development
· Analysis of UI requirements and as a front-end specialist responsible for developing highly usable, efficient, and reusable UI components and patterns for an evolving and growing web platform.
· Collaborate with the User Experience Architecture and Solution Architects team to design and develop modular, component-based, cross-platform front ends with a focus on performance and scalability that meet the requirements of our clients.
· Maintain and enhance the component library with best practices for the integration development team.
· Be an advocate for user experience, design and functional workflows within the integration development team.
· Contribute to accurate time estimates and development plans for project deliverables.
· Able to produce prototypes and effectively articulate design decisions
Skills & Requirements
· Bachelor’s/ Master’s degree in Computer Science / Engineering with an area of study on Web Development, or a related technical field.
· Strong understanding of
o object-oriented design, web application architecture, and relational database design.
o design patterns, working with wireframes, mockups, prototypes and performance considerations.
o JavaScript ES6+.
o HTTP, REST, SOAP, XML, JSON, etc.
o web security knowledge of Identity and Access Management protocols and technologies: OAuth, OpenID Connect, SAML, Federation, SSO, etc
· 5+ years of technical experience with one or more SPA frameworks (e.g. Angular, React, Vue.js, Knockout) and ability to develop internal libraries through use of npm and other package management tools.
· 4+ years of experience with
o object-oriented design, web application architecture, and relational database design.
o design patterns, working with wireframes, mockups, prototypes and performance considerations.
o JavaScript ES6+.
o HTTP, REST, SOAP, XML, JSON, etc.
o web security knowledge of Identity and Access Management protocols and technologies: OAuth, OpenID Connect, SAML, Federation, SSO, etc
· 3+ years of experience with KendoUI components including building or consuming WEB APIs in KendoUI.
· Database knowledge for use of SQL in web applications.
· Experience working with and developing documentation, such as style guides.
· Familiarity with front-end build tools including Nodejs, Gulp, Grunt, Webpack.
· Applied knowledge of various testing layers (acceptance, unit, functional, integration, etc.) and test automation.
· Strong understanding of SCM, specifically Git.
· Experience hosting and troubleshooting web applications in Azure.
· Flexible to travel up to 25%
What You Will Do All Lowe’s associates deliver quality customer service while maintaining a store that is clean, safe, and...
Apply For This JobWe’re Only Accepting Applications for Candidates with Prior Sewing Experience. We are a small family business manufacturing textiles in America,...
Apply For This JobNetflix is one of the world’s leading entertainment services, with 283 million paid memberships in over 190 countries enjoying TV...
Apply For This JobWe are looking for a dynamic online client support to join our company. In this role, you will be required...
Apply For This JobAmazing Production Technician Job Opportunity! Take your career to new heights! L2 Aviation is looking for talented Production Technicians who...
Apply For This JobBring your heart to CVS Health. Every one of us at CVS Health shares a single, clear purpose: Bringing our...
Apply For This Job